Understanding Achilles Tendon Pain
Achilles pain is a common complaint among all people, particularly among runners, weekend warriors, and people who are on their feet for long periods. Whether it comes on gradually or after a sudden injury, pain in the Achilles tendon can limit mobility, affect your daily activities, and if left untreated it can lead to chronic issues.
